我试图在我的一个项目中使用DevExpress的控件来实现其智能和优雅的UI界面.当我使用普通的html或asp控件时,我的一个页面大小在客户端大约为400KB.使用devexpress使该页面的大小约为1.2MB,几乎是之前版本的4倍,而我只使用了3个圆形面板和一个日期编辑.
这个项目打算在我的国家使用,人们的浏览速度通常是8-16kbps(每秒每公斤BIT,当然:().所以在该页面中使用devexpress会让用户加载该页面真的很麻烦.
我听说使用jquery可以构建与DevExpress的控件几乎相同的UI,但它会产生更少的客户端代码.
可能吗?如果是,那么我应该使用哪个JQuery插件?
最佳答案 我想你需要看看
jQuery UI.它将使你能够非常轻松地创建一个非常轻巧和时尚的界面;单个页面肯定不会接近1.2Mb的下载(假设你是明智的:).
作为一个起点,我建议查看demos.你可以customise your build只包含你需要的那些小部件(你提到了日期编辑,我不知道DevExpress,但我的猜测是Datepicker可能做同样的事情) .您可以创建一个与这些小部件一起使用的theme online using the fantastic and world-famous ThemeRoller App.此外,您可以直接从google’s CDN包含这些库(jQuery和jQueryUI),这应该可以加快缓存和并行性(以及众多其他优势).希望有所帮助.